Table 1 Types of victimization by gender

From: Leaders against all odds: Women victims of conflict in Colombia

 

Women (%)

Men (%)

No Information (%)

LGBTI (%)

Crimes against sexual freedom and integrity

90.87

6.88

1.94

0.31

Threats

51.43

47.63

0.85

0.09

Forced displacement

51.13

48.40

0.45

0.02

Homicide (Direct and Indirect)

47.16

51.60

1.23

0.01

Forced disappearance (Direct and Indirect)

46.87

51.81

1.31

0.01

Loss of real or personal property

40.85

42.90

16.23

0.02

Terrorist act/ Attacks/ Fighting /Harassment

39.69

56.48

3.80

0.04

Torture

36.06

62.42

1.39

0.12

Recruitment of minors (boys, girls and adolescents)

29.91

69.15

0.92

0.02

Forced abandonment or Land Dispossession

27.64

27.74

44.62

0.00

No Information

26.09

73.91

0.00

0.00

Kidnapping (Direct and Indirect)

21.13

77.49

1.35

0.03

Landmines/ Unexploded devise/ Explosive device

8.72

88.55

2.73

0.00

  1. Source: RUV (2015).
